Features compared
- Automated code context gathering from your project directories
- Command-line interface for fast, scriptable workflow integration
- Export and format context for use with popular AI assistants
- Open-source and self-hostable with full community transparency
- Access to 1.8M+ active US job postings via REST API
- Filter and search jobs by industry, location, title, and keyword
- Monitor job market trends and hiring activity over time
- Structured JSON data output for easy integration into any application
Pros & cons
- Completely free with no usage limits or paywalls
- Lightweight CLI tool that fits naturally into developer workflows
- Open-source with full code transparency and community contributions
- Requires comfort with the command line, which may not suit all developers
- No graphical interface or IDE plugin available out of the box
- Massive dataset of over 1.8 million US job postings provides broad market coverage
- Structured API format makes integration into apps and dashboards straightforward
- Useful for both product development and research without manual data collection
- Coverage is currently limited to the US job market, which may not suit global use cases
- Pricing details are not fully transparent on the website, requiring users to contact for exact plans
